2 children injured, others rescued from West Philly fire
Two children were injured, and multiple other people were rescued from a fire in West Philadelphia Wednesday night, according to Philly Fire Dispatch.

Two children were injured, and multiple other people were rescued from a fire in West Philadelphia Wednesday night, according to Philly Fire Dispatch.
The fire started around 10 p.m. in the area of South 55th and Ludlow streets in West Philadelphia.
